Diseño de tablas de base de datos Ozeki
Introducción
Este documento presenta las características de las tablas de base de datos utilizadas por Ozeki SMS Gateway. Puedes aprender para qué se utiliza cada tabla y sus columnas.
Nombre de la base de datos
El nombre de la base de datos es ozekidb.Mensajes entrantes
La tabla de mensajes entrantes se llena con datos por Ozeki SMS Gateway, utilizando sentencias SQL de inserción. La aplicación puede eliminar registros libremente. Puedes agregar nuevas columnas a la tabla.
Las sentencias SQL están disponibles en sus páginas de guía SQL SMS. (Tablas de SMS en MySQL, PostgreSQL, SQL Anywhere)
ozekimessagein | ||
Nombre de la columna | Descripción | Ejemplo |
id | Esto distingue los mensajes entrantes entre sí. Cada id debe ser diferente. | 1, 2, 3, ... |
sender | Este es el número de teléfono del remitente del mensaje. | +36441234567, 06459876543 |
receiver | Este es el número de teléfono del destinatario del mensaje. | +36441234567, 06459876543 |
msg | Este es el texto del mensaje. | Este es un texto de mensaje. |
senttime | Este es el momento de enviar el mensaje. | 2024-04-23 10:02:13 |
receivedtime | Este es el momento de recibir el mensaje. | 2024-04-23 10:02:13 |
operator | Esto denota qué conexión de proveedor de servicios se utilizó para recibir el mensaje. | Vodafone1 |
msgtype | Esto denota el tipo de mensaje. | SMS:TEXT, SMS:WAPPUSH, ... |
Mensajes salientes
La tabla de mensajes salientes es leída por Ozeki SMS Gateway, utilizando sentencias SQL de selección. Las sentencias SQL de actualización se utilizan para establecer los estados de los mensajes enviados. Esta es la tabla en la que se inserta una nueva fila para un mensaje que se enviará.
ozekimessageout | |||
Nombre de la columna | O/M | Descripción | Ejemplo |
id | Opcional | Esto distingue los mensajes salientes entre sí. Cada id debe ser diferente. | 1, 2, 3, ... |
sender | Opcional | Este es el número de teléfono del remitente del mensaje. | +36441234567, 06459876543 |
receiver | Obligatorio | Este es el número de teléfono del destinatario del mensaje. | +36441234567, 06459876543 |
msg | Opcional | Este es el texto del mensaje. | Este es un texto de mensaje. |
senttime | Opcional | Este es el momento de enviar el mensaje. | 2024-04-23 10:02:13 |
receivedtime | Opcional | Este es el momento de recibir el mensaje. | 2024-04-23 10:02:13 |
operator | Opcional | Esto denota qué conexión de proveedor de servicios se utilizará para enviar el mensaje. El valor predeterminado es ANY, lo que significa que se puede utilizar cualquiera de ellos. (Entonces, el programa enviará el mensaje utilizando la primera conexión de proveedor de servicios que tenga la capacidad libre para hacer el trabajo.) |
ANY Vodafone1 |
msgtype | Obligatorio | Esto denota el tipo de mensaje. El valor predeterminado es SMS:TEXT | SMS:TEXT, SMS:WAPPUSH, ... |
status | Obligatorio | Esto denota el estado del mensaje. | send, sending, sent, notsent, delivered, undelivered |
Nota
Puedes agregar otras tablas a estas tablas.More information
- Cómo enviar SMS desde MS SQL
- Plantillas SQL para SMS
- Diseño de tabla de base de datos
- SMS desde unixODBC
- Cómo enviar SMS desde MS SQL Express
- Cómo enviar SMS desde Microsoft Access
- Cómo enviar SMS desde Oracle
- Cómo configurar el ID de remitente en SQL SMS
- Cómo enviar SMS desde MySQL
- Cómo enviar SMS desde PostgreSQL
- Cómo enviar SMS desde SQL Anywhere
- Enviar SMS desde ODBC
- Cómo enviar SMS desde OleDB
- Cómo enviar SMS desde SQLite